Transaction ae84c2e14a9cc1cecd40228734bf91a4829c390161ae16dbd19828b4ef6f9d02

3 Input
1 Outputs
  • ae84c2e14a9cc1cecd40228734bf91a4829c390161ae16dbd19828b4ef6f9d02:0
  • value  33942550
    address  387kCMrqYyYPgyQdi8fYpA4A9pnA1urUCr